At Wilshire Benefits Group, we’re seeking a dynamic, driven, and proactive Retirement Plan Account Manager to join us on our mission to deliver exceptional service and support to our valued clients. As a key member of the Retirement Planning team, you will play a strategic role in expanding our retirement services, growing the book of business and plan participation, and providing expert financial guidance. Your proactive approach and problem-solving abilities will help us exceed expectations and make a meaningful impact every day. Your duties will include: Collaboration: Work closely with leadership and team members to strategize, share insights, and ensure cohesive teamwork; Partner with other departments and outside channel partners to align with company growth targets Client Engagement: Coordinate and prepare for client reviews, manage enrollments, and support compliance testing and government filings. Employee Support: Provide clear guidance on 401(k) loans and transfers, lead educational sessions, and conduct one-on-one meetings. Plan Management: Set up and maintain retirement plans using vendor systems, analyze data, and recommend plan changes Wealth Management: Conduct individual financial planning to help individuals review estate planning, life insurance needs, annuities, long term care solutions, and other products. Relationship Building: Foster strong relationships with colleagues and vendors to enhance communication and service. Data Integrity: Gather, audit, and maintain accurate reports and documents. Communication Excellence: Create and refine materials to ensure clarity and compliance. Special Projects: Take on projects, demonstrating flexibility and commitment to team goals.

Requirements

  • Stellar organizational and prioritizing skills
  • Top-notch verbal, written, and interpersonal communication abilities
  • Engaging presentation skills with the ability to address and present complex financial information clearly and professionally.
  • Talent for building strong relationships with clients and vendors
  • Self-starter attitude with flexibility to meet client needs
  • Proactive in seeking and implementing improvements
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el, and PowerPoint
  • Commitment to maintaining confidentiality with demonstrated moral and ethical standards
  • Series 6 & 63 qualified (or willing to achieve within a year)
  • At least 2 years of financial or Qualified Retirement Plan experience preferred

Nice To Haves

  • Experience in administering retirement plans and annual plan reviews for Plan Sponsors helpful
  • Familiarity with Northwestern Mutual systems and platforms a plus
